Subject: Crossword feed cutover — what on-call needs

Hi team,

Ahead of Thursday's cutover, the Gridlark puzzle generator will serve partner feeds from the new endpoint. Rate limits and grid-format versions are unchanged; only the auth header differs. If overnight generation stalls, restart the feed worker before escalating. For verification calls against the new endpoint, use the credential below.

login token, kawef-fadug: eyJhbGciOiJIUzI1NiIsInR5cCI6IkpXVCJ9.eyJzdWIiOiIvgannpIn0.Zx3AfanE

Subject: Scaler API handoff — PortionPal

Hi Brindlewick integrations crew,

Quick note for whoever maintains this next: the recipe-scaling calculator now rounds fractional eggs up (long story, ask around). The conversion tables live in the shared config repo, and the metric/imperial toggle is per-request, not per-session. Please don't hardcode ratios like last time — it broke the sourdough presets for a week. For staging calls, authenticate with the bearer token below.

session JWT of badug-yahop = eyJhbGciOiJIUzI1NiIsInR5cCI6IkpXVCJ9.eyJzdWIiOiIeu03eSoYBIIn0.ffwDVgJueWUa

Hey Marisol,

Quick handover before I head off. Visitors for the Pellwick floor all sign in on the tablet — if it freezes, there's a paper log in the top drawer. Anyone from Quillfarn Consulting gets escorted, no exceptions; their host has to come down. Courier drop-offs go in the blue lockers. Oh, and if the visitor gate jams, you can release it manually from the desk panel using the override code below.

door code, bajep-hawif: bdg-EURAT-3